#166c72 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#166c72 is composed of 8.6% red, 42.4%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.7% cyan, 5.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 55.3% black. It has a hue angle of 183.9 degrees, a saturation of 67.6% and a lightness of 26.7%. #166c72 color hex could be obtained by blending #2cd8e4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006666.

Shades and Tints of #166c72

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030f0f is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#166c72

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#404848 is the less saturated color, while #017e87 is the most saturated one.
